This hotel is in a good location, on a quiet street, near some good restaurants, a great wine bar and close (next street) to public transport (buses) which take you to all the main sights. The hotel is welcoming and the service is very good, the front staff are helpful. However, I absolutely agree with another reviewer about a room ending in 3. We were in room 603 (top floor) and it was tiny, with only a small window facing a wall 3 feet away. The linen on the bed had holes in it. The beds (twin) were small. There were no extra pillows. The plumbing in the bathroom needed attention; it was impossible to shower without flooding the entire bathroom floor. The breakfast room is in the basement, so no windows; the choice of breakfast, particularly fruit was very limited. We did not use the bar, it did not look at all welcoming. Our room made us feel that it was not good value.
